Risks Posed by Pest Birds

A issue of pest infestation involving birds like pigeons and gulls poses a notable health and safety risk for all individuals residing and employed in the neighbourhood.

At the outset, avian faeces accumulating in substantial volumes considerably amplifies the risk of diseases being passed to individuals, while also greatly undermining your property’s curb appeal (in both the immediate and long term, thanks to surface corrosion). Among the greatest risks connected to troublesome bird species in the Howden region are:

Diseases

Wild pigeons and other unwanted avian species host an broad array of disease-causing organisms capable of spread to humans through different vectors, constituting a major hazard to community wellbeing. The variety of disease-causing organisms transported by these pest birds represents a serious risk to public health across our communities.

Fancy this! Throughout the UK, various illnesses have been recorded passing from our feathered friends to people, including Salmonella, Histoplasmosis, Psittacosis and E.coli. Isn’t it interesting how related we are to wildlife?

Bird droppings represents the most prevalent means for disease transmission, as pathogens can be transmitted to humans through physical touch and accidental respiratory breathing in of desiccated debris that have become airborne in the surrounding air.

Touching the birds directly or taking in airborne feather particles may be less frequent ways to be exposed to these bacteria, but they carry just as much risk for your health! The transmission of harmful germs can happen through these pathways too, even though they’re rarer than other methods. Being in close proximity with our feathered friends or breathing in the minuscule bits of plumage present in the air poses real dangers that shouldn’t be underestimated.

Damage to Property

When bird infestations go unaddressed, they can lead to significant damage to buildings, creating hazardous conditions and possibly necessitating high-priced repairs that could reach many thousands of pounds.

Avian faeces present toxicity risks to both people’s health and the property structure.

The destructive nature of excrement, due to its acidic properties, over time erodes nearly all substances, such as conventional architectural components formed from metallic and lithic materials.

This is why a pest bird invasion can noticeably accelerate how quickly leaks appear, metal surfaces corrode, and other building damage worsens throughout your property. The presence of these feathered invaders considerably accelerates structural deterioration in ways many property owners don’t anticipate!

Pest Bird Species

Within our Pest Bird Solutions Howden facility, we supply thorough bird proofing and removal services intended to address pest infestations caused by various avian species. Our expertise covers the management of problematic bird populations and the implementation of effective deterrent strategies to safeguard properties from problem avian presence.

  • Feral Pigeons (Columba livia)
  • Gulls (Laridae)
  • Starlings (Sturnus vulgaris)
  • House Sparrows (Passer domesticus)
  • Canada Geese (Branta canadensis)

Gull mess on roof in Howden

Bear in mind that under animal welfare regulations, the most of bird species have protected status rather than pest categorisation, meaning any form of targeting them is banned by law. The protection these feathered creatures enjoy remains a crucial legal consideration for all contact with our avian counterparts.

Different bird species are covered by distinct protection regulations, meaning you can only deal with them in particular circumstances. Furthermore, the bird deterrent methods you’re permitted to use change completely based on which type of bird you’re managing. It is exciting to know there are options, but you’ve really got to understand the regulations before taking action!

Due to these reasons, homeowners should not attempt do-it-yourself pest bird management on their own, and should always seek guidance from a BPCA accredited pest control specialist when faced with bird-related problems.

Bird Spikes

Bird spikes, which are made up of dull metal prongs attached to an amazingly flexible plastic platform, can be placed on virtually any surface and work brilliantly at stopping larger birds from settling and nesting on your building. Aren’t they amazing for keeping those pesky feathered visitors at bay? These ingenious devices offer an impressive solution for residents bothered by unwanted avian guests!

A typical notion regarding bird spikes implies they cause injury to affected avian species, when in fact these devices are highly humane, merely forming surfaces upon which birds like pigeons and gulls can’t easily perch, thus causing them to move on and look for alternative resting places.

Bird spikes largely are used for placement in challenging locations where other bird control measures prove unsuitable, including window ledges, parapets, balcony areas and signage.

Bird Netting

Protective bird netting presents a unobtrusive yet durable solution for property owners, offering remarkable effectiveness in deterring feathered visitors away from the areas of your property where their presence isn’t welcome. This unobtrusive barrier is built to last while smoothly preventing birds from getting into areas you wish to protect.

Bird netting exhibits remarkable versatility, crafted from supple UV Stabilised Polyethylene that stands up to the elements while preserving its integrity. This versatile solution can be fitted in both vertical and horizontal orientations, rendering it an ideal selection for almost any setting where avian control is required. Other Bird Deterrents

Given the abundant nesting opportunities for birds throughout Howden city centre, implementing practical deterrent measures typically suffices to persuade these creatures to opt for different locations rather than settling on your premises.

The most potent deterrents leading pest birds to rapidly flee are typically those that mimic the behavior of their natural predators. Several particularly successful pest bird deterrents feature:

Model predators

Plastic or metal imitations of birds of prey, predator mammals, raptors, or other predatory animals. For optimal results, frequently alter their positions, if not birds could become accustomed and return to the area.

Scaring Devices

Avian deterrent systems function by inducing a impression of threat within unwanted avian populations, thus triggering their instinctive instinct to flee possible harm. Through carefully calibrated stimuli, these sophisticated mechanisms efficiently communicate threat cues that birds naturally respond to by vacating the protected area.

Multiple devices that work effectively include sprinklers that turn on when movement is detected, repellers with ultrasonic technology, traditional scarecrows, and lights that come on when motion is detected.

Kites

Flying feathered shaped kites in the vicinity of your home create a believable illusion of predatory birds searching for quarry, making this one of the most powerful deterrent methods for your property. The soaring silhouettes against the sky convey a silent story of danger to unwanted visitors, a tale traced in shadows and movement that keeps annoying creatures at bay.

Reflecting Disks

A variety of bird species display an aversion to reflective items, and the strategic placement of unused compact discs or equivalent shimmering objects about the exterior of one’s residence can reliably deter feathered intruders in a number of circumstances.

You may further purchase cordless rotating reflective deterrents that fulfil a equivalent purpose.

Bird Shooting

Bird hunting falls under stringent regulations and exclusively occurs within approved, fenced spaces under the oversight of authorised, expert marksmen with appropriate certification.

Bird Trapping

Humane disposal follows the capture and extraction of unwanted avian pests by means of targeted trapping methods designed to control their numbers efficiently.

Animal welfare regulations conformance will be maintained through routine regular inspection of all devices on the site.

Falconry & Hawking

A skilled falconer will send out a raptor, or similar raptor, to glide above your building’s roof, effectively discouraging nuisance pest birds through their natural threat.
